    Key Players in Malaysian News

    Understanding where the news comes from is key. Malaysia has several major news outlets, each with its own focus and style. RTM (Radio Televisyen Malaysia) is the country's national broadcaster and is a reliable source for news in multiple languages, including Tamil. You also have prominent newspapers such as The Star, New Straits Times, and Malaysiakini (online). These outlets often have extensive coverage of national and international news, as well as specific reporting on topics relevant to the Tamil community. Online news portals and social media platforms have also gained a lot of traction in recent years. They provide rapid updates, interactive content, and diverse perspectives on the issues of the day. As mentioned before, double-check your sources and be aware of potential biases before you share anything you read online.     Cross-Reference Your Sources

    Don't just rely on one source. Always cross-reference the information you read or hear with multiple sources. This will help you get a balanced view and identify any potential biases or inaccuracies. Looking at different sources helps you see the story from different angles. It also helps you spot any inconsistencies that might be present. By comparing sources, you'll be able to make a more informed decision about what you believe.

    Verify the Facts

    Always check the facts. Before you share a piece of news, especially on social media, make sure it’s true. Look for official sources and credible reports to verify the information. You can use fact-checking websites or look for news from established media outlets. This helps you avoid spreading false information and contributes to a more informed community. Fact-checking is an important step to make sure what you are reading is actually real.

    Stay Alert for Bias

    Be aware that all news sources have a point of view. It's important to recognize potential biases in reporting. Media outlets can lean in certain directions, and that can influence how they report the news. Consider the source’s reputation, its history, and its potential affiliations. Understanding the bias helps you interpret the news more accurately. When you recognize bias, you can adjust your perspective to get a more well-rounded view.
